The U.S. women’s basketball team has practically made the 2016 Olympics look easy, completely crushing their competition in each of the preliminary games they’ve played so far. But the Canadian national women’s team has a 3-0 win streak in the Rio Games so far as well, so this may just be the first test Team USA faces to see if they have what it takes to bring home a medal for the United States. Aug. 12 marks the second to last preliminary game for the United States, as they will face China on Sunday Aug. 14 at 11:15 a.m. ET. With the top spot in Group B, they likely have a shoe-in spot to the quarterfinals, which begin Tuesday, Aug. 16. The finals don’t take place until Saturday, Aug. 20, so there’s still a long way to go to get to the gold. But with the way the girls have been playing, they already have their eye on the prize!

The star-studded roster — including Minnesota Lynx small forward Maya Moore, Phoenix Mercury center Brittney Griner, and four-time NCAA champ Breanna Stewart — has managed to blast past their competition thus far, blowing out Senegal 121-56 in their very first Olympic game! They’ve scored more than 100 points in each of the three games they’ve played in Rio, so we wouldn’t be surprised to see them do so again against Canada. We certainly can’t wait to see what happens!
